Shopping
→ Shopping Malls near Maharlika Road, corner Mabini Avenue, Victory Norte, Santiago City, 3311 Isabela, Philippines - Page 2
Showing 11 - 11 of 11
Hero Agro Industries, Inc.
Shopping MallsApproximately 1.95 KM away
Address : Ruiz Street, Santiago City, 3311 Isabela, Philippines